Removing Exchange Server Email Acct
Hello,
Is there anyway for me to remove a previously configured MS Exchange Email account from my Mogul's outlook client? It's getting annoying, as it's asking me to now login everytime I wake the thing from sleep mode due to HIPPA security restrictions. Pretty much, the tools and account configuration isn't giving me the option to delete the account as they did before for IMAP/POp3 accounts, so I'm at a loss. Help would be greatly appreciated. Thanks |
Re: Removing Exchange Server Email Acct
Start, Programs, Activesync, menu, options. In there you can either
highlight the exchange server, (tap-and-hold) DELETE to delete the entire partnership or uncheck the EMAIL checkbox under the server name to just stop syncing email. Hope this helps you |

Re: Removing Exchange Server Email Acct
Hmm, i have removed the MS Exchange acct, but I still keep getting prompted for a unlock password. When I looked into settings>Key, it won't let me disable the password option. Any ideas on how to fix this? TIA
|
Re: Removing Exchange Server Email Acct
the certificate for your exchange server could still be lingering on your device..
this happened to me... do you need to restablish another exchange connection ? if yes, then once you sync it, it will install a new certificate.. if no... then i'm afraid a hard reset was the only thing that worked for me.. |

Re: Removing Exchange Server Email Acct
*bump* anyone know how to remove password settings after removing an exchange email acount?
|
Re: Removing Exchange Server Email Acct
those are policy restrictions which cannot be removed without a hard reset. once exchange mobile policies are applied to the handset they cannot be removed. sorry.
